I LOVE these BBQs. Before I tasted them I was solidly on the Manwich train. Its probably the only type of sloppy joe I'd ever eaten. After I tried this version I've not made any other recipe. These are very sweet so your kids will love them. You can double, triple or quadruple this recipe and throw it in a crock pot for a party. My wonderful mother-in-law will make a batch of the meat for me and I'll freeze it for later meals. Put it on your weeknight menu for the fall and be sure to thank her!

BBQ Beef Sandwiches


Recipe Type: Dinner

Author: Wendy (from Shirlene Peterson)

Prep time:

Cook time:

Total time:

Serves: 4


Ingredients


  • 1 lb ground beef (or ground turkey)

  • 1 stalk celery, finely chopped

  • 1/2 small onion, finely chopped

  • 1 1/2 c. ketchup

  • 2/3 c. brown sugar

  • 2 Tbsp Worcestershire sauce

  • 1 tsp chili powder




Instructions



  1. Brown the ground beef (or ground turkey) in a skillet over medium high heat until slightly cooked but still pink, 2-3 minutes. Add in the celery and onion, continue cooking until the meat is cooked through

  2. Drain any grease

  3. Add the ketchup, brown sugar, Worcestershire sauce and chili powder to the skillet and turn the heat down to medium-low, stir until fully combined

  4. Cook for 5-7 minutes, stirring frequently letting the flavors combine.

  5. Remove from heat and serve on hamburger buns.
